In this post, I am summarizing other platforms we can consider to use to attend more events of our interests.
I have been using below 3 websites to browse the updated events/workshops/seminars which I am interested to join, I was surprised many of the events I was interested are free of charge.
- Eventbrite (eventbrite.sg)
- Allevents.in (www.allevents.in/singapore#)
- Peatix (peatix.com/?lang=en-sg)
All of them are not limited to country of Singapore, especially allevents.in, you can choose which country you are at and start searching for events by country.
Among the 3, I used Eventbrite the most, many interesting events were posted by different organizers related to my interested topic (I am talking about Yoga), in month of May itself, I have registered for 8 Yoga sessions/events from Eventbrite, most of them are free of charge, some are by donation basis (which I am very pleased to attend and donate for good cause) or by discounted price because the organizers want to promote their service.
As you browse through the available events, I found some interesting one which I was not expecting to attend but I decided to explore. I believe it is the interesting part of all. It is like shopping for experience.
Now, I constantly check if there is any new events from the 3 platforms so that I do not miss out some exciting ones.
